titleOfInvention | A kind of NFC magnetic sheet slurry and NFC magnetic sheet |
abstract | The invention provides a kind of NFC magnetic sheet slurry, described NFC magnetic sheet slurry is made up of ferrite powder and organic system, and following steps prepare: dispersion agent, organic solvent and ferrite powder are added successively in ball grinder, carries out a ball milling; Then add softening agent, binding agent successively, carry out secondary ball milling; Selectivity adds or does not add auxiliary agent, vacuum defoamation, obtains described NFC magnetic sheet slurry.Present invention also offers the NFC magnetic sheet adopting this NFC magnetic sheet slurry flow casting molding to obtain.NFC magnetic sheet slurry provided by the invention, by optimizing the kind of each component in the organic system in casting formulation, order of addition and processing condition, effectively can solve the problem of slim magnetic sheet sintering warpage, improving product yield greatly. |
